ICA (Association for European Life Science Universities)

ICA (Association for European Life Science Universities) is a network of more than 50 universities from the European Union and neighboring countries. These institutions are dedicated to life sciences and focus on topics related to the circular bioeconomy, including agriculture, forestry, the food value chain, and the biobased economy, as well as the sustainable use of natural resources, biodiversity, environmental protection, and rural development. 

ICA’s mission is to support and promote the role of life science universities in Europe by advancing education, research, and innovation for a sustainable bioeconomy and society. It creates platforms for collaboration, mutual learning, and the exchange of knowledge and best practices. The association also represents its members in European institutions and networks, ensuring their voices are heard in policy discussions and strategic initiatives. In addition, ICA brings together the expertise of its member institutions to support the transition toward sustainability not only within Europe but also globally.

As a member of ICA, the Latvia University of Life Sciences and Technologies (LBTU) benefits from valuable networking, professional development, and international collaboration opportunities. ICA connects members through conferences and workshops that foster the exchange of ideas, promote innovative academic practices, and support curriculum development and student mobility.

LBTU also gains access to the European dimension of ICA’s work, including support for joint EU project applications, updates on policy and research agendas, and involvement in setting strategic priorities within the European Higher Education and Research Areas. ICA strengthens member representation in European networks and institutions, while also offering expert insights on emerging trends in education, skills, employability, and research policy.
